About The Position

The Clinical Research Data Specialist I handles the data for assigned research studies. This will include, clinical data abstraction, processing data, maintaining record systems, and producing project reports for studies. Ensures compliance with all federal and local agencies including the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and local Institutional Review Board.

Responsibilities

  • Manages and maintains research data to ensure accuracy, integrity, and security of complex, large computerized records systems. This includes performing data searches and other related administrative tasks.
  • Processes clinical data using a range of computer applications and database systems to support cleaning and management of subject or patient data.
  • Designs forms for data collection and performs clinical data collection/abstraction.
  • Produces project reports for research studies.
  • Understands regulations, policies, protocols and procedures to control and maintain accurate records.
  • Maintains research practices using Good Clinical Practice (GCP) guidelines.
  • Maintains strict patient confidentiality according to HIPAA regulations and applicable law.
  • Participates in required training and education programs.
  • Manages and maintains clinical and Biobank research data for IBD Institute studies, including data abstraction, cleaning, validation, and secure record management in compliance with GCP, HIPAA, FDA, and IRB requirements.
  • Designs and implements data-collection tools and study forms, and support accurate integration of clinical, bio-specimen, and outcomes data into the MIRIAD dataset.
  • Develops, maintains, and uses interactive dashboards and routine reports (e.g., Tableau, Google Data Studio) to visualize MIRIAD Biobank metrics, research impact, and patient engagement for internal teams, donors, and public-facing materials.
  • Supports the IBD Institute’s digital transformation and sustainable outreach initiatives by employing curated datasets to assist with digital recruitment campaigns, improve patient enrollment, and strengthen donor engagement and institutional visibility in precision IBD research.
  • Performs data queries, audits, and administrative reporting tasks to ensure data integrity, regulatory readiness, and timely delivery of study and departmental reports.
